Originally Posted by Yachtman
ww1flyingace.... I'm shopping for a seat currently and have a similar need as you, wanting to be a little further back. My question for you is, why would the two piece be any different than the one piece. I'm looking at two piece seats and can't decide. I tried a Sundowner Solo and it moved me forward around 2"s.
Its just the way they are made. The larger Mustang 1 piece is pretty much the same as the stock touring seats as far as distance to the bars, etc. The TWO piece mustang will drop you an inch or more, and move you back about the same amount.

When I had my 07, I had tried 5 different seats:

1. Stock: useless

2. 07 Sundowner:I loved it, wife hated it...passenger section was very small and too firm

3. Ultimate Seat: memory foam seat. wife loved it, excellent comfort from the memory foam, but my butt just didnt fit it very well. Also not a very nice looking seat.

4. Mustang 1 piece: very good, very roomy, very cushy. Had some gel put into the back section and some of the edges rounded off for the wife's comfort, and had my section lowered and moved back about 3/4 and 1/2 respectively. Was happy with everything but the backrest (see below)

5. Mustang 2 Piece: Not as cushy as the one piece, but still very good. I got the 13" passenger section. Not as big as the one piece, but the wife was still happy. The big benefit for me, was that they make a backrest support that leans back an additional 2 inches compared to the one for the 1 piece seat. I did like the more rearward and down position of this seat as well, except then it was a BIT of a reach to the bars.

Now, part of the problems/issues with all the first four seats was the rider backrest. I tried BOTH of the HD styles, adjustable and non, and neither one was worth a damn for me. WAY too far forward, and too upright, even and the most rearward position. They would shove me so far forward in the seat, that I was not sitting on the most comfortable part of any of them. The backrest would shove me out of the "bucket" of the seat and forward where the seat has less padding. The mustang 1 piece backrest was better, but still not quite where I wanted it. This is one reason the mustang 2 piece was the one I kept, because of the rider backrest with the offset post that lets it lean back more.

Now, on my 09, I have the pleasant surprise, that HD has apparently been listening, and has reworked their fixed backrest mounting bracket, allowing it to move back further, which combined with my 08 Sundowner, keeps my butt in the pocket of the seat, and is comfortable. This is good, as HD is the only one who offers a SMALL driver backrest, one that does not interfere with the wifes legroom in the back. I just moved it back 1 more setting on the bracket, and IM pretty happy with the Sundowner/backrest combo now, as it was the backrest forcing me further forward than I wanted to be, not the seat. I MAY try the Mustang 1 piece again, as I think its better padded, and better built, and it will work with the HD backrest I have. (the 2 piece Mustang requires its own backrest) But Im gonna take the Sundower out for a good 200 mile or more day before I decide.

In addition, the 08-09 version of the Sundowner is MUCH larger in the back section than the older version of the seat, which is the reason I tried it first before going strait to the Mustang on this bike, as I remembered how much I liked the older one, It was the wife's part that caused me to get rid of it.

If your looking for a seat for an 07 or older, this site I put together can help you make some comparisions. Unfortunatly, the one seat I never got to measure was the stock Ultra and or Roadking seats, and I have since sold the 07, but Maybe I will go down to the dealer and take some photos/measurements on one of their rentals to add to my page. The other seat I have no experience with, is the Mustang 1 piece SPORT touring seat. This seat is 15" wide for the rider, and 11" wide for the passenger, and If I were betting, I would bet it sits roughly the same as the two piece. This one would have been perfect for me, IF the rear section was wider. IF you call SUE at mustang seats, she can tell you how the various models sit compared to each other. But make sure you talk to SUE. The other girl I spoke to once was clueless. Also, if you order DIRECT from either Mustang or Ultimate seats, they will give you ten days to return the seat if you don't like it. But ONLY if you buy directly from them.

This shows the change to the rider backrest bracket, between the 09 (on bike) and the older version. Note that the older version, when positioned on the same hole (second from front) is over an inch further forward than the new bracket. And even when positioned on the rearmost hole, is still further forward than the 09 version that still has one more position to move back to. Also, because the new bracket fits further back on the curve of the fender, it is angled backwards slightly more, so its not as bolt upright as prev years:
